实用开源项目

实用开源项目

Crawlee:助力 Node.js 实现可靠网络爬取

July 09, 2025

探索 Crawlee,这款功能强大的 Node.js 库,专为网络爬取和浏览器自动化而设计。了解这个开源工具如何帮助开发者构建稳定可靠的爬虫,它集成了代理轮换、规避机器人保护等功能,并全面支持 Puppeteer 和 Playwright。无论您是为了AI、大型语言模型(LLMs)还是进行一般数据收集而提取数据,Crawlee 都能让整个过程变得更加顺畅。深入了解其各项功能,并学习如何开始安装和进行基本使用。对于希望提升数据提取效率,并确保其爬虫能够高效运行且不被轻易察觉的 JavaScript 和 TypeScript 开发者而言,Crawlee 是理想之选。

新一代生成式人工智能体构建全攻略

July 09, 2025

深入探索生成式AI代理的世界,这个全面的开源代码库将带你领略其奥秘。从基础的对话模型到复杂的多智能体系统,这里提供了丰富的教程和代码实现,是各级开发者不可或缺的宝贵资源。你将学习如何构建智能、交互式AI系统,探索各种架构,并熟练运用LangChain和LangGraph等框架。该项目还提供了涵盖商业到创意工具等多种实际应用案例。欢迎关注我们,获取前沿洞察,并加入这个蓬勃发展的社区,共同塑造AI的未来。

用树莓派Pico搭建你自己的100MS/s逻辑分析仪

July 09, 2025

探索如何使用 Raspberry Pi Pico 构建一个强大的 24 通道、100Msps 逻辑分析仪。LogicAnalyzer 是一个全面的开源项目,提供详细的硬件设计、固件以及一个多平台软件应用程序,用于可视化和分析数字信号。了解边沿触发、快速模式触发和复杂模式触发,并探索如支持 Pico W 实现无线操作和增加采样深度等持续开发中的功能。无论您是业余爱好者、工程师,还是正在寻找一款经济实惠且高性能的电子和嵌入式系统调试工具,这都将是您的理想选择。

12 要素智能体:构建可靠大型语言模型应用的指南

July 09, 2025

探索“十二要素代理”(12-Factor Agents),这是一个开源框架和一套原则,旨在帮助开发者构建健壮、可扩展且易于维护的基于大型语言模型(LLM)的人工智能应用。该项目由 Dex Hadfield 撰写,旨在解决将基于 LLM 的软件部署到生产环境时常见的挑战,为开发者提供了实用的指导。了解如何从实验性 AI 代理开发,过渡到创建可靠的、生产级别的 LLM 应用。该指南涵盖了提示管理、上下文窗口优化、统一状态管理和错误处理等关键方面,为任何希望掌握 LLM 驱动的软件工程的开发者提供了不可或缺的见解。深入探索这些原则,它们将助您交付高质量、面向客户的 AI 代理。

ProxyPin:开源 HTTP(S) 抓包调试工具

July 08, 2025

探索 ProxyPin,一款功能强大的开源工具,可用于捕获、检查和重写 Windows、Mac、Android、iOS 和 Linux 等所有主流平台上的 HTTP(S) 流量。ProxyPin 基于 Flutter 构建,拥有美观且用户友好的界面。对于开发者和网络爱好者而言,它是一款不可或缺的实用工具,支持移动端扫码连接、域名过滤、脚本支持、请求重写等诸多功能。立即探索其强大特性,利用这款多功能跨平台解决方案,简化您的网络调试流程。

在 Docker 中运行 macOS:KVM 加速方案

July 07, 2025

探索“dockur/macos”——一个创新的开源项目,让您能直接在 Docker 容器中虚拟化运行 macOS。该方案利用 KVM 加速实现卓越性能,并包含一个基于网页的查看器,方便您轻松访问。无论您是需要 macOS 开发环境的开发者,还是仅仅出于好奇,这个项目都能通过 Docker Compose、Docker CLI 甚至是 Kubernetes 集成来简化设置。了解如何安装不同的 macOS 版本、管理磁盘空间以及直通设备。本指南涵盖了从初始安装到高级配置(如网络桥接和 USB 直通)的所有内容,使得 macOS 虚拟化变得触手可及且高效,适用于各种使用场景。

AgentAPI:轻松统一并控制AI编程代理

July 07, 2025

AgentAPI 提供强大的 HTTP API,可用于控制流行的 AI 编程代理,例如 Claude Code、Goose、Aider 和 Codex。这个开源项目简化了统一聊天界面的构建、代理交互的管理,甚至实现了多代理设置。了解 AgentAPI 如何优化您的 AI 开发工作流程,让您轻松将各种编程代理集成到您的应用程序中。探索其功能、快速入门指南和未来路线图,抢先了解先进的 AI 控制技术。

海报工坊:AI 驱动,海报无忧,品质出众

July 07, 2025

探索 PosterCraft,这是一个创新的开源框架,它利用人工智能技术,为海报设计带来了革命性的突破。该项目通过精确的文本渲染、抽象艺术的融入以及和谐的布局,重新定义了美学海报的生成方式。其功能包括直观的 Gradio 网页用户界面和全面的数据集,助您高效创作出专业级的海报。了解 PosterCraft 如何以统一的方法应对复杂的设计挑战,确保为各种应用场景提供高质量、视觉吸引力强的成果。深入研究技术细节、安装指南和快速生成步骤,释放这一先进人工智能工具在您创意需求上的强大潜力。

ccundo: Claude Code 会话的精细化撤销功能

July 07, 2025

探索 ccundo,一个创新的开源工具,它能与 Claude Code 无缝集成,提供精细的撤销功能。这个强大的实用程序直接读取 Claude Code 的会话文件,追踪从编辑到删除的所有文件操作。借助 ccundo,开发者可以选择性地回滚更改,精确预览将撤销的内容,并通过级联安全功能确保项目一致性。它支持多种语言,无需任何配置,甚至在进行任何修改之前创建安全备份,使其成为任何开发者工具箱中用于强大代码管理的重要补充。

Directus: 适用于任何数据库的开源无头内容管理系统

July 06, 2025

探索 Directus,这款多功能的开源数据后端,它能将任何 SQL 数据库转变为强大的无头 CMS、管理面板或自定义应用程序。了解这个实时 API 和应用仪表盘如何简化内容管理,提供即时 API,并支持多种数据库而无需迁移。对于寻求灵活、可扩展和现代化解决方案的开发者和企业而言,Directus 是理想之选。